Alexander Grischuk won the Hamburg Grand Prix, greatly increasing his chances of qualifying for the Candidates Tournament. If he doesn't emerge as the automatic qualifier from the Grand Prix, he will be the favorite to receive a wild card selection from the Russian Organizers. The European Club Championship saw a lot of the favored teams return. In the end the powerhouse Obiettivo Risarcimento Padova emerged the winner with a perfect match record, clinched in the final round by home country representative Daniele Vocaturo defeating Vladislav Kovalev of Alkaloid on bottom board. In St. Louis where the Winter Classics are wrapping up, Jeffery Xiong is tied for first going into the last round with a solid 5/8. I'd like to look at his game from the very first round against Sethuraman. It shows a little of why Jeffery was able to make a deep run in the World Cup - he is adept at varying up his openings and finding offbeat lines to challenge the preparation of his opponents.
